read moreI use dog training products on a daily basis while training my client's dogs as well as my own dogs. I am a discerning customer and only use the best products. I am a stickler on using the most healthy products that dogs love. I recommend finding 3-5 healthy treats and rotating them periodically during training. It is also important to find chews, bones and toys that can be stuffed with toys and food for dogs to work with and extract food. Dogs need daily activities to keep them occupied and happy.
